Output 693a2e5b367b157f7124c3a8893f81b0b9c61f3cbba7313c8848d61b7f772f34:1

value
500864139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6756f3d5820190ac8c92f5474a93c21eec9eb7e8 OP_EQUAL
address
MHKZzkcNvBaLXgSPqUQPAFm7r4tA41rLQf
transaction
693a2e5b367b157f7124c3a8893f81b0b9c61f3cbba7313c8848d61b7f772f34
spent
true